Black and Jewish Experience: Film Screening & Discussion

Hosted by UNLV Collegiate 100

Join us for an engaging and thought-provoking evening exploring the shared history, culture, and connections between Black and Jewish communities in America.

This special screening will feature excerpts from Black and Jewish America: An Interwoven History, hosted by Henry Louis Gates Jr., followed by an open discussion focused on identity, allyship, and collective impact.

This event is designed to bring students, faculty, and community members together in a space for dialogue, learning, and connection.
